Overview

Located nearly 5 minutes on foot from Akureyrarkirkja Church, the 3-star Hotel Akureyri offers tour/ticket assistance to ensure you have an unforgettable travel experience. Featuring a restaurant and a luggage room, the family-friendly hotel is right by Hof Cultural and Conference Center.

Location

The property is about 5 km from Akureyri airport and 10 minutes by car from such cultural venues as Icelandic Aviation museum. This Akureyri hotel is approximately 5 minutes' drive from Drottningarbraut bus stop and steps away from Centre for Visual Arts. Also, the accommodation is a 5-minute ride from The Motorcycle Museum of Iceland.

Rooms

The 53 rooms are allergy-free and equipped with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els as well as tea and coffee making facilities. Guests can use a shower, along with a dryer and guest toiletries. A separate toilet and a shower are available in private bathrooms. You can enjoy views of the mountain.

Eat & Drink

Breakfast is served every morning in the restaurant. SKO restaurant invites guests to a spacious terrace, and specialises in local cuisine. There is also a lounge bar. You can try Scandinavian cuisine in a soup restaurant which is located very close by.

Leisure & Business

Enjoy various recreational opportunities, a library, and a golf course onsite. The Akureyri offers snowboarding, snow skiing, and hiking for guests to practise sports.

    This was our 2nd visit to Iceland and we wanted to travel further than Reykjavik, we decided to have 2 nights in Akureyri itself and selected the Hotel Akureyri, I have to say it was a longer drive than we anticipated but on arrival at the hotel we were warmly greeted, given our room keys immediately, and our rooms were warm, comfortable and very clean. The beds had lovely light feather duvets and pillows, a good nights sleep was had. The location was great and shops and restaurants were all within walking distance. The breakfast was continental, the hot part of the offering being waffles that you made yourself, the waffle maker and prepared batter was provided and they were very good. Alan who usually does the night shift was particularly helpful to us, giving us tips on where to go, ensuring we filled our 1 full day out in that area with ideas for places we would never have found or visited if not for his help. On our 2nd night he even knocked on our door just after we had arrived back in around 11 pm to tell us the Northern Lights were visible if we wanted to see them, and we did - not very spectacular for us but we did see them. We would definitely recommend this hotel to anyone. There are different things to see in the North of the Island and this hotel is ideal for a short stay.
